MPSR EU context (1) Directive 2013/59/Euratom

 Transposition of the Directive 2013/59/EURATOM (“EU Basic Safety Standards”) – Imposes Member States specific responsibilities in Radiation Protection and Safety education and training of professionals, defining: ✓Radiation Protection Expert (RPE) ✓Radiation protection Officer (RPO) ✓Medical Physics Expert (MPE)

MPSR Facts and numbers

 2nd study cycle  Admission requisites (candidates) - Graduation (“Licenciatura”), in: ➢ Physics, Physics Engineering, Biological Sciences (Biology, Biochemistry), Biomedical Engineering, Biological Engineering, Biotechnology, Chemistry, Chemical Engineering, Environmental Sciences, Environmental Engineering; ➢ Radiology, Nuclear Medicine, Radiotherapy (in Health Schools); ➢ Related scientific areas to the aforementioned ones.  4 semesters, 120 ECTS ✓ 30 ECTS (5 Curricular Units) per semester ✓ 4th Semester: dissertation  Numerus clausus: 15  Starting date: October 2016

MPSR Repercussions and strategic interest for IST

 Unique Master´s degree in Portugal, in a strategic area: ➢ Interfaces with Health, Environment, Industry, Regulation, etc., sectors ➢ Addresses Public Health, Environmental, Safety and Security issues  Allows the fulfilment of Education and Training requirements for Radiation Protection professionals, laid in the national legislation as a result of the transposition of the Council Directive 2013/59/Euratom (February 2018): ➢ Will respond to societal issues such as the quality and sefety in the use of ionizing radiation ➢ Will allow the fulfilment of the Portuguese obligations in the areas concerned  It will strengthen the role and the intervention of IST in different activity sectors ➢ Links with health, industrial and business sectors
